WebGranulocytes expire at midnight the day following donation, and therefore are only available the day following large scale blood donation. Currently granulocytes are available routinely from Tuesday to Saturday, with 2 pools of O D positive, high titre negative (HT neg), granulocytes available from each of Manchester and Colindale on Mondays. WebGranulocytes have a segmented nucleus and are classified according to their staining characteristics as neutrophils, eosinophils, or basophils. Neutrophils circulate for only a few hours before travelling to the tissues.
